发明授权
- 专利标题: 基于TCP的穿越NAT设备的方法及系统
- 专利标题(英): TCP-based method and system for traversing NAT devices
-
申请号: CN201010284144.6申请日: 2010-09-17
-
公开(公告)号: CN101945141B公开(公告)日: 2014-02-19
- 发明人: 崔晓宇
- 申请人: 北京神州泰岳软件股份有限公司
- 申请人地址: 北京市海淀区万泉庄路28号万柳新贵大厦A座5层
- 专利权人: 北京神州泰岳软件股份有限公司
- 当前专利权人: 北京神州泰岳软件股份有限公司
- 当前专利权人地址: 北京市海淀区万泉庄路28号万柳新贵大厦A座5层
- 代理机构: 北京路浩知识产权代理有限公司
- 代理商 王莹
- 主分类号: H04L29/12
- IPC分类号: H04L29/12 ; H04L29/06 ; H04L12/26
摘要:
本发明公开了一种基于TCP的穿越NAT设备的方法,包括:客户端通过位于公网的探测服务器获取经过NAT映射后的IP地址和端口,并探测自身的NAT类型,NAT类型包括:开放型、对称型和锥型;发送方客户端将经过NAT映射后的IP地址和端口及NAT类型通过位于公网的SIP服务器发送给接收方客户端;接收方客户端根据双方的NAT类型决策出双方各自的穿越策略,并将穿越策略通过所述SIP服务器发送给发送方客户端;发送方客户端和接收方客户端根据穿越策略进行穿越,以建立双方客户端的TCP连接。本发明还公开了一种基于TCP的穿越NAT设备的系统。本发明在不同类型NAT之间建立TCP通路,在传输大文件时减小服务器的负荷。
公开/授权文献
- CN101945141A 基于TCP的穿越NAT设备的方法及系统 公开/授权日:2011-01-12